The ISO 13829 standard, developed by the International Standards Organization (ISO), specifies a procedure that can be used to determine the genotoxicity of water and wastewater using the umu-test. This assay is based on the detection of genotoxicity of a test sample that increases the expression of the umuC-gene-associated SOS repair system.

The genetically modified bacterium Salmonella typhimurium TA1535/pSK1002 serves as a test organism. The bacteria are exposed to different concentrations of the samples to be tested under controlled conditions. The test is based on the ability of genotoxic agents to induce the umuC-gene in Salmonella strain in response to genotoxic lesions in DNA.

Due to its ability to respond to different types of genotoxic lesions, only a single strain is required to detect different types of genotoxic agents. Stimulation of the umuC-gene is therefore a measure of the genotoxic potential of the sample. Since the umuC-gene is fused with the lacZ-gene for β-galactosidase, stimulation of the umuC-gene can be easily evaluated by determining the activity of β-galactosidase.

The modified um-assay has proven to be a sensitive test to determine the cytotoxicity and genotoxicity of toxins, with results comparable to literature data. Furthermore, the modified um-assay showed that cytotoxic concentrations causing >50% inhibition of dehydrogenase activity (DHA) can result in an unreliable estimation of genotoxicity.
